Exactly how to Select the most effective Solar Providers in Davis for Reliable Home Energy Financial Savings


Choosing among solar providers in Davis can feel straightforward initially. The city obtains bountiful sunlight, electrical power rates in The golden state are high sufficient to make house owners listen, and solar has become an acquainted sight on roofs from Central Davis to more recent neighborhoods on the edge of town. Then the quotes begin getting here. One installer promises the fastest payback. Another presses battery storage space hard. A 3rd offers a reduced price tag however excludes panel brand information, keeping an eye on terms, or roofing job. That is where a sensible task can turn confusing.
The ideal solar decision is rarely concerning finding the most inexpensive proposal. It is about locating the right system, set up by the right business, under terms you can live with for twenty years or even more. In Davis, that implies looking past sales language and examining exactly how a business takes care of local roof coverings, summer season air conditioning lots, utility payment modifications, and lasting service.
Homeowners frequently search for "solar companies near me" or "solar power companies near me" really hoping proximity alone will certainly narrow the field. Regional existence matters, but it is just one component of the formula. A service provider can have a neighboring workplace and still outsource key parts of the job. Another may cover Davis from a local hub yet do excellent design and solution work. What issues most is performance, transparency, and follow-through.
Why Davis homeowners require an even more mindful screening process
Davis is a strong solar market, however not every excellent solar market produces great purchasing decisions. The city has an educated homeowner base, a mix of older and newer housing stock, and an environment that creates genuine summer electrical power demand. A/c lots surge in warm months, especially during prolonged inland heat. If a house has an electrical vehicle, pool pump, induction cooking, or strategies to energize water home heating, the size and worth of a solar system changes quickly.
California additionally shifted far from the older web energy metering framework that when made basic exports a lot more lucrative. Under the current web payment framework, the value of sending out excess daytime power back to the grid is typically less than it used to be, while self-consumption issues a lot more. That has actually altered the way responsible solar companies need to create systems. A company still offering based on out-of-date presumptions is a company worth avoiding.
I have seen homeowners focus so greatly on panel wattage that they miss the larger image. One family had 3 proposals within a couple of thousand dollars of each various other. The most affordable quote used good devices, however the layout loaded even more panels onto a partly shaded roofing airplane and depended on annual outcome quotes that looked confident. The mid-priced bidder suggested less panels in better locations, cleaner conduit directing, and a battery-ready electrical configuration. The lasting worth was clearly much better, despite the fact that the lower proposal looked attractive on page one.
Start with the roof, not the brochure
A strong provider starts with your residence, not a common package. Roofing age, orientation, shielding, air vent positioning, electrical panel problem, and future renovation plans all impact system high quality. In Davis, several homes have mature trees that develop seasonal shading patterns. Trees are terrific for cooling and livability, however they make complex solar modeling. If an estimator hardly addresses shading, that is a caution sign.
Roof age is just one of the most forgotten issues. If your roofing has just a couple of years of life left, it may make sense to reroof before setup. Removing and reinstalling panels later adds cost and trouble. Good photovoltaic panel providers will certainly raise this very early, even if it makes complex the sale. Less careful ones might leave the concern for you to find after signing.
Panel design additionally matters more than lots of home owners anticipate. 2 systems with the exact same total wattage can do differently based on azimuth, pitch, shade exposure, and inverter approach. A major installer should reveal where each panel will certainly go and explain why. If the style seems like a harsh placeholder, deal with the production estimate with caution.
What separates credible solar companies from hostile sales operations
There is a real difference between a business that mounts solar and a business that offers solar. The distinction is not constantly noticeable from a web site. Some solar companies create leads, push financing, then pass the project to a farmed out installer you never met. That design is not automatically bad, but it creates space for miscommunication and weakened accountability.
The much better solar providers are typically clear about who does what. They discuss whether layout, allowing, setup, electrical work, and service are dealt with in-house or by companions. They can inform you how many projects they complete in the area, just how they set up examinations, and that you call if checking decreases offline six months after authorization to operate.
A brightened sales process is not evidence of operational toughness. I have seen companies with exceptional discussions fight with basic implementation, such as license modifications, attic room runs, or coordination with utility paperwork. On the various other hand, some firms with a much less showy pitch maintain strong installment staffs and dependable solution divisions. You are not working with a slide deck. You are working with a firm to modify your roofing, attach to your primary panel, and stand behind the work for years.
The quote should tell a full story
A solar quote works only if it helps you compare compound, not just price. At minimum, it must describe system dimension in kilowatts, estimated yearly manufacturing in kilowatt-hours, panel brand and design, inverter kind, guarantee terms, funding assumptions, and anticipated timeline. If battery storage space is included, you must see usable capacity and a clear explanation of what lots the battery can support.
An usual blunder is contrasting price per watt without examining what is packed into the number. One quote might include a primary panel upgrade, critter guards, system surveillance, and roofing service warranty coordination. Another may not. The lower quote can come to be the much more expensive task as soon as actual site conditions reveal up.
Pay interest to the assumptions behind power savings. Are they using your actual utility costs or a generic quote? Are future utility price boosts baked in boldy? Are they showing cost savings from moving daytime unwanted into a battery, or merely thinking export credit scores will remain positive? The very best solar companies will certainly discuss the design and its limitations. They do not need to oversell since the numbers are currently compelling when they are honest.
Local experience matters, but ask the right questions
When individuals look for solar companies Davis homeowners have used prior to, they are normally attempting to lower danger. That is an excellent reaction. Experience with regional allowing, evaluation methods, and typical real estate stock can save time and difficulty. Davis likewise has its very own practical facts, including older homes with electric peculiarities, areas with noticeable layout sensitivities, and a customer base that often tends to ask wise questions.
Still, local experience ought to specify, not obscure. A firm stating it "serves Northern California" is not the like one that frequently finishes projects in Davis. Request for recent instances. Ask what portion of their business remains in Yolo Region or nearby neighborhoods. Ask exactly how they handle homes with older circuit box or complex rooflines. Ask whether they have worked on ceramic tile roofs, low-slope areas, detached garages, and EV-ready upgrades.
If a firm truly understands the location, you will certainly hear it in the details. They will point out realistic timelines, summer installation scheduling, attic warmth obstacles, and exactly how they plan around local conditions. That sort of specificity is hard to fake.
Batteries are no longer an automated add-on, but they are not a gimmick either
Because export values are lower than they as soon as were, battery storage space is worthy of a severe search in The golden state. That does not suggest every Davis homeowner ought to buy one. It implies the discussion ought to be based in your lots account, outage concerns, and budget.
Some houses make use of the majority of their electrical power at night, after solar production diminishes. For them, a battery can boost self-consumption and strength. Others are away from home during the day however have moderate night usage and no special back-up demands. For them, the battery business economics may be much less appealing. There are likewise hybrid instances, such as a family members with an EV billing overnight and worry concerning interruptions during heat occasions. In those situations, the supplier needs to review clever lots management, not simply battery size.
A trustworthy installer will certainly model solar alone and solar plus storage space, then describe the trade-offs without stress. If the battery only makes good sense as a result of a big tax credit and a solid personal preference for backup power, state so. That is still a genuine factor. What matters is clarity.
Financing can conceal real expense of a system
This is where lots of home owners obtain floundered. A month-to-month payment that looks less than your energy expense can seem like a basic win, however funding frameworks differ extensively. Supplier costs, rates of interest, funding terms, prepayment presumptions, and escalators can change the actual cost dramatically.
Cash acquisitions normally offer the clearest business economics, yet several house owners favor financing for liquidity reasons. That is practical. The key is to contrast financed propositions using the very same lens. Take a look at total financed price, not simply monthly settlement. Testimonial whether the quote presumes you will apply a tax obligation credit score to the finance balance. If you do not, some lendings reamortize and the month-to-month settlement increases later.
Leases and power purchase agreements can operate in some instances, specifically when a home owner values no upfront price most of all else, but they are not compatible with ownership. If you might offer your house within numerous years, ask just how a buyer would certainly think the agreement. A system that looks inexpensive now can complicate a sale if the contract is not buyer-friendly.
Here is a brief checklist that helps puncture funding fog:
- Compare cash price, financed rate, and total repayment side by side.
- Ask whether the settlement revealed assumes a tax obligation credit scores prepayment.
- Request all supplier costs and lending institution charges in writing.
- Review transfer terms if you offer the home.
- Make certain forecasted savings make use of realistic utility assumptions.
That small amount of diligence can conserve countless dollars and a great deal of future frustration.
Warranties matter much less on paper than in practice
Almost every quote discusses warranties, however property owners often concentrate on the years and miss out on the service framework. A 25-year devices warranty appears exceptional, yet your real experience relies on who identifies the trouble, who handles the insurance claim, that pays labor, and exactly how promptly the firm responds.
Panels themselves stop working much less frequently than people presume. Inverters, communication devices, and setup issues tend to create more service telephone calls. Roofing infiltrations, wiring faults, or keeping an eye on failures are not everyday occasions, however they happen. You desire a supplier that deals with post-install assistance as part of business, not a management burden.
Ask just how solution demands are dealt with. Exists a regional area team? Is labor consisted of for warranty-related repairs for a specified period? The length of time does it generally require to check out an underperforming system? If the provider fails, what assistance continues to be via producers or handiwork protection? These are not hostile questions. Reading manufacturing estimates without getting misled
Production estimates are useful, yet they are still estimates. Weather differs. Dirtying differs. Household intake modifications. What you are searching for is not certainty yet practical forecasting.
If one company projects dramatically more manufacturing than another utilizing comparable devices and roofing system area, ask why. Better positioning and lower shade loss can describe a distinction. So can an extra reliable inverter configuration. Yet often the answer is less complex: one estimate is positive. I have seen propositions where yearly manufacturing looked inflated by adequate to make the payback duration appear several years shorter. Many house owners would not catch that without asking for the underlying assumptions.
A responsible company need to clarify degradation, shade losses, and whether they represent genuine inverter clipping habits. They must not swing away unpredictability. If they speak in precise savings numbers over twenty-five years as though nothing will transform, they are possibly selling also hard.
Questions worth asking prior to you sign
You do not require to come to be a solar engineer to employ an excellent business. You do need to ask a few sharp inquiries. The solutions typically disclose whether you are managing a knowledgeable driver or a polished closer.
- Who specifically will install the system, your employees or subcontractors?
- What is consisted of in the estimated cost, and what common additionals are not included?
- How did you design shading and yearly production for my roof?
- What takes place if my electrical panel requires unforeseen work?
- Who deals with solution if the system underperforms after installation?
The ideal solar companies respond to these directly and without defensiveness. They are utilized to notified customers.
How to contrast solar companies Davis home owners are most likely to encounter
Once you narrow the field to two or three providers, the choice becomes extra convenient. At that phase, seek uniformity across four areas: design high quality, contract quality, installation competence, and long-term solution. Price still matters, yet only after those essentials are satisfied.
Design top quality turns up in panel placement, manufacturing presumptions, and just how well the system matches your actual use. Agreement clearness turns up in exemptions, funding terms, and timeline language. Installment skills shows up in reviews that point out workmanship, communication, and evaluation success. Long-lasting service appears in how the firm talks about monitoring, guarantee labor, and support after permission to operate.
Online examines help, but reviewed them carefully. A company with hundreds of glowing remarks about "fantastic savings" and "great salesman" may inform you much less than a smaller collection of reviews that state scheduling, channel look, clean electrical job, and punctual solution gos to. The information matter.
Referrals from neighbors can be particularly useful in Davis due to the fact that real estate kinds and utility usage patterns frequently overlap. If somebody close by has a comparable roofing form, age of home, and household energy profile, their experience is more appropriate than a common luxury rating from another city.
The cheapest system can cost even more over time
A reduced bid in some cases shows performance and scale. Just as often, it mirrors missing out on extent, weak solution, or thinner margins that leave little room for assistance later on. Solar is not such as buying a home appliance off a shelf. It is a personalized building and construction and electric task tied to your roof and energy account.
I keep in mind evaluating 2 propositions for a home owner that was concentrated practically entirely on in advance cost. The lowest quote won on paper by a couple of thousand dollars. Then the panel upgrade showed up. After that the business included charges for attic room gain access to issues. After that the battery-ready circuitry that another bidder had included from the beginning came to be an adjustment order. By the time the project was full, the cost savings had actually narrowed greatly, and the property owner had actually withstood a much rougher process.
That does not imply higher cost constantly amounts to better. It suggests you must ask what a quote omits, not simply what it includes.
A practical method to make the last choice
If you really feel stuck between several solar panel providers, strip the choice down to what actually affects your end result: expected efficiency, genuine project price, and confidence in assistance after installment. Fancy branding does not generate kilowatt-hours. Excellent style and solid implementation do.
One reliable method is to ask each finalist to revise the proposition around the exact same target. For example, have every one of them price a system sized to counter a similar percentage of your yearly use, with and without a battery, making use of clearly called tools. Once the range is straightened, the purposeful distinctions stand out. You can see which firm connects plainly, which one has reasonable presumptions, and which one attempts to conceal the ball.
For Davis home owners, the best option is usually the carrier that comprehends California invoicing realities, sizes the system attentively instead of boldy, and treats service as component of the item. That is the kind of company that transforms solar from a sales occasion right into a trusted home upgrade.
The look for solar providers does not need to be stressful. Yet it does reward patience. Take the added week. Check out the agreement. Ask the uncomfortable inquiries. A well-chosen system can cut electrical costs for years, work silently with ruthless summer warmth, and sustain a more resilient home. A poorly chosen one can transform a great technology into a frustration. The difference usually comes down to the business you hire.
